TIRE PRESSURE MONITORING SYSTEM
(TPMS)
Each tire, including the spare (if present),
should be checked monthly when cold and
inflated to the inflation pressure recommended
by the vehicle manufacturer on the vehicle
placard or tire inflation pressure label. (If your
vehicle has tires of a different size than the size
indicated on the vehicle placard or tire inflation
pressure label, you should determine the
proper tire inflation pressure for those tires.)
As an added safety feature, your vehicle has
been equipped with a tire pressure monitoring
system (TPMS) that illuminates a low tire pres-
sure telltale when one or more of your tires is
significantly under-inflated. Accordingly, when
the low tire pressure telltale illuminates, you
should stop and check your tires as soon as
possible, and inflate them to the proper pres-
sure. Driving on a significantly under-inflated
tire causes the tire to overheat and can lead totire failure. Under-inflation also reduces fuel
efficiency and tire tread life, and may affect the
vehicle’s handling and stopping ability.
Please note that the TPMS is not a substitute for
proper tire maintenance, and it is the driver’s
responsibility to maintain correct tire pressure,
even if under-inflation has not reached the level
to trigger illumination of the TPMS low tire
pressure telltale.
Your vehicle has also been equipped with a
TPMS malfunction indicator to indicate when
the system is not operating properly. The TPMS
malfunction indicator is combined with the low
tire pressure telltale. When the system detects
a malfunction, the telltale will flash for approxi-
mately one minute and then remain continu-
ously illuminated. This sequence will continue
upon subsequent vehicle start-ups as long as
the malfunction exists. When the malfunction
indicator is illuminated, the system may not be
able to detect or signal low tire pressure as
intended. TPMS malfunctions may occur for a
variety of reasons, including the installation of
replacement or alternate tires or wheels on the
vehicle that prevent the TPMS from working
properly. Always check the TPMS telltale after
replacing one or more tires or wheels on your
vehicle to ensure that the replacement or alter-
nate tires and wheels allow the TPMS to con-
tinue to function properly.

DRINKING ALCOHOL/DRUGS AND
DRIVING
WARNING
Never drive under the influence of alcohol or
drugs. Alcohol in the bloodstream reduces co-
ordination, delays reaction time and impairs
judgement. Driving after drinking alcohol in-
creases the likelihood of being involved in an
accident injuring yourself and others. Addi-
tionally, if you are injured in an accident, alco-
hol can increase the severity of the injury.
INFINITI is committed to safe driving. However,
you must choose not to drive under the influ-
ence of alcohol. Every year thousands of people
are injured or killed in alcohol-related acci-
dents. Although the local laws vary on what is
considered to be legally intoxicated, the fact is that alcohol affects all people differently and
most people underestimate the effects of alco-
hol.
Remember, drinking and driving don’t mix! And
that is true for drugs, too (over-the-counter,
prescription, and illegal drugs). Don’t drive if
your ability to operate your vehicle is impaired
by alcohol, drugs, or some other physical con-
dition.
DRIVING SAFETY PRECAUTIONS
Your INFINITI is designed for both normal and
off-road use. However, avoid driving in deep
water or mud as your INFINITI is mainly de-
signed for leisure use, unlike a conventional
off-road vehicle.
Remember that 2–wheel drive vehicles are less
capable than all-wheel drive (AWD) models for
rough road driving and extrication when stuck
in deep snow or mud, or the like.
Please observe the following precautions:
WARNING
•Spinning the front wheels on slippery sur-
faces may cause the AWD warning message
to display and the AWD system to automati-
cally switch from the AWD to 2WD mode.
This could reduce the traction. Be especially
careful when towing a trailer. (AWD models)
•Drive carefully when off the road and avoid
dangerous areas. Every person who drives
or rides in this vehicle should be seated
with their seat belt fastened. This will keep
you and your passengers in position when
driving over rough terrain.
•Do not drive across steep slopes. Instead
drive either straight up or straight down the
slopes. Off-road vehicles can tip over side-
ways much more easily than they can for-
ward or backward.
•Many hills are too steep for any vehicle. If
you drive up them, you may stall. If you drive
down them, you may not be able to control
your speed. If you drive across them, you
may roll over.
•Do not shift gears while driving on downhill
grades as this could cause loss of control of
the vehicle.
•Stay alert when driving to the top of a hill. At
the top there could be a drop-off or other
hazard that could cause an accident.
•If your engine stalls or you cannot make it to
the top of a steep hill, never attempt to turn
around. Your vehicle could tip or roll over.

RADAR MAINTENANCE
The two radar sensor unitsAfor the BSW
system are located near the rear bumper. Al-
ways keep the area near the radar sensors
clean.
The radar sensors may be blocked by temporary
ambient conditions such as splashing water,
mist or fog.
The blocked condition may also be caused by
objects such as ice, frost or dirt obstructing the
radar sensors.
Check for and remove objects obstructing the
area around the radar sensors.
Do not attach stickers (including transparent
material), install accessories or apply addi-
tional paint near the radar sensors. Do not strike or damage the area around the
radar sensors. It is recommended you consult
an INFINITI retailer if the area around the radar
sensors is damaged due to a collision.

Deactivating cruise control
There are several ways to deactivate cruise
control:
•Briefly press the cruise control lever forward
4.
or
•Brake.
Cruise control is automatically deactivated if:
•The vehicle is secured with the electric park-
ing brake.
•You are driving at less than 20 MPH (30
km/h).
•VDC intervenes or you deactivate VDC.
If cruise control is deactivated, you will hear a
warning tone. You will see the [Cruise Control
Off] message in the vehicle information display
for approximately five seconds.
NOTE
The last speed stored is cleared when you switch
off the engine.

FEB SYSTEM LIMITATIONS
WARNING
Listed below are the system limitations for the
FEB system. Failure to operate the vehicle in
accordance with these system limitations
could result in serious injury or death.
•The FEB system cannot detect all vehicles
under all conditions.
•The radar sensor does not detect the follow-
ing objects:– Pedestrians or animals
– Oncoming vehicles
– Crossing vehicles
•The radar sensor has some performance
limitations. For stationary vehicles, the FEB
system will not function when the vehicle is
driven at speeds over:
– Approximately 31 MPH (50 km/h) for the
Autonomous braking function.
•The radar sensor may not detect a vehicle
ahead in the following conditions:
– Dirt, ice, snow or other material covering
the radar sensor.
– Interference by other radar sources.
– Snow or heavy rain.
– If the vehicle ahead is narrow (e.g. mo-
torcycle). –
If the vehicle ahead is in a different lane.
– Under strong radar reflections, for ex-
ample, in a multi-level parking garage.
– New vehicle or after a maintenance of the
FEB system. For additional information,
see Break-in schedule later in this sec-
tion
– When driving on a steep downhill slope
or roads with sharp curves.
– When towing a trailer.
•In some road or traffic conditions, the FEB
system may intervene unnecessarily or give
an unnecessary warning. Always pay care-
ful attention to the traffic situation. Do not
rely solely on the distance warning function
and terminate the intervention if necessary.
•Braking distances increase on slippery sur-
faces.
•The system is designed to automatically
check the sensor’s functionality, within cer-
tain limitations. The system may not detect
some forms of obstruction of the sensor
area such as ice, snow, stickers, for ex-
ample. In these cases, the system may not
be able to warn the driver properly. Be sure
that you check, clean and clear the sensor
area regularly.
•Excessive noise will interfere with the warn-
ing chime sound, and the chime may not be
heard.
